 Why must some Arizona homes prove they have water and others don’t?

This opinion columnist believes all new construction in the state, both residential and commercial, for lease or to own, should have to prove it has enough water over the long term before it starts to build. Some people on the Governor’s Water Policy Council have the same idea, and the state Department of Water Resources specifically mentioned build-to rent along with “wildcat” communities in a June 27 presentation. It suggested that no building permits should be given to any single-family homes in a residential lease community unless the units have an assured water supply or get their water from a municipality or supplier.
